ACF2

 View Only

 CA Risk Authentication Installation Error on Lunix

IDAYA SANTHOSHKUMAR's profile image
IDAYA SANTHOSHKUMAR posted Apr 07, 2021 02:16 AM
I have installed CA Risk Authentication 9.1 in centos 7 server using Putty(SSH,X-forwarding),XMing GUI from my laptop running on windows 8.1.
I am getting below error in the log file.

Caused by: java.lang.NoClassDefFoundError: Could not initialize class sun.security.ssl.SSLKeyExchange$1
at sun.security.ssl.SSLKeyExchange.valueOf(SSLKeyExchange.java:203) ~[?:1.8.0_282]
at sun.security.ssl.ServerHello$T12ServerHelloConsumer.consume(ServerHello.java:1160) ~[?:1.8.0_282]
at sun.security.ssl.ServerHello$ServerHelloConsumer.onServerHello(ServerHello.java:975) ~[?:1.8.0_282]
at sun.security.ssl.ServerHello$ServerHelloConsumer.consume(ServerHello.java:872) ~[?:1.8.0_282]
at sun.security.ssl.SSLHandshake.consume(SSLHandshake.java:377) ~[?:1.8.0_282]
at sun.security.ssl.HandshakeContext.dispatch(HandshakeContext.java:444) ~[?:1.8.0_282]
at sun.security.ssl.HandshakeContext.dispatch(HandshakeContext.java:422) ~[?:1.8.0_282]
at sun.security.ssl.TransportContext.dispatch(TransportContext.java:182) ~[?:1.8.0_282]
at sun.security.ssl.SSLTransport.decode(SSLTransport.java:149) ~[?:1.8.0_282]
at sun.security.ssl.SSLSocketImpl.decode(SSLSocketImpl.java:1143) ~[?:1.8.0_282]
at sun.security.ssl.SSLSocketImpl.readHandshakeRecord(SSLSocketImpl.java:1054) ~[?:1.8.0_282]
at sun.security.ssl.SSLSocketImpl.startHandshake(SSLSocketImpl.java:394) ~[?:1.8.0_282]
at com.microsoft.sqlserver.jdbc.TDSChannel.enableSSL(IOBuffer.java:1824) ~[mssql-jdbc-9.2.1.jre8.jar:?]
at com.microsoft.sqlserver.jdbc.SQLServerConnection.connectHelper(SQLServerConnection.java:2760) ~[mssql-jdbc-9.2.1.jre8.jar:?]
at com.microsoft.sqlserver.jdbc.SQLServerConnection.login(SQLServerConnection.java:2418) ~[mssql-jdbc-9.2.1.jre8.jar:?]
at com.microsoft.sqlserver.jdbc.SQLServerConnection.connectInternal(SQLServerConnection.java:2265) ~[mssql-jdbc-9.2.1.jre8.jar:?]
at com.microsoft.sqlserver.jdbc.SQLServerConnection.connect(SQLServerConnection.java:1291) ~[mssql-jdbc-9.2.1.jre8.jar:?]
at com.microsoft.sqlserver.jdbc.SQLServerDriver.connect(SQLServerDriver.java:881) ~[mssql-jdbc-9.2.1.jre8.jar:?]
at org.apache.commons.dbcp.DriverConnectionFactory.createConnection(DriverConnectionFactory.java:38) ~[commons-dbcp-1.3.jar:1.3]
at org.apache.commons.dbcp.PoolableConnectionFactory.makeObject(PoolableConnectionFactory.java:582) ~[commons-dbcp-1.3.jar:1.3]
at org.apache.commons.dbcp.BasicDataSource.validateConnectionFactory(BasicDataSource.java:1556) ~[commons-dbcp-1.3.jar:1.3]
at org.apache.commons.dbcp.BasicDataSource.createPoolableConnectionFactory(BasicDataSource.java:1545) ~[commons-dbcp-1.3.jar:1.3]
at org.apache.commons.dbcp.BasicDataSource.createDataSource(BasicDataSource.java:1388) ~[commons-dbcp-1.3.jar:1.3]
at org.apache.commons.dbcp.BasicDataSource.getConnection(BasicDataSource.java:1044) ~[commons-dbcp-1.3.jar:1.3]
at com.arcot.common.database.DBFOManagerImpl.getDBErrorCodes(DBFOManagerImpl.java:201)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.DBFOManagerImpl.addDataSource(DBFOManagerImpl.java:140)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.ibatis.ArcotiBatisDataSourceFactory.buildDataSource(ArcotiBatisDataSourceFactory.java:234)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.ibatis.ArcotiBatisDataSourceFactory.initialize(ArcotiBatisDataSourceFactory.java:171)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.DataSourceBuilder.buildTransactionalDatasource(DataSourceBuilder.java:32)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.DataSourceBuilder.<init>(DataSourceBuilder.java:25)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.DataSourceBuilder.getInstance(DataSourceBuilder.java:53)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.ibatis.BaseSqlMapClientBuilder.prepareSqlMapClient(BaseSqlMapClientBuilder.java:65)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.ibatis.BaseSqlMapClientBuilder.buildSqlMapClient(BaseSqlMapClientBuilder.java:52)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.ibatis.BaseSqlMapClientBuilder.buildSqlMapClient(BaseSqlMapClientBuilder.java:58) ~[arcot-common-2.3.jar:?]
at com.arcot.common.database.ibatis.BaseSqlMapClientBuilder.<init>(BaseSqlMapClientBuilder.java:43) ~[arcot-common-2.3.jar:?]
at com.arcot.admin.framework.ibatis.AdminSqlMapClientBuilder.<init>(AdminSqlMapClientBuilder.java:31) ~[classes/:?]
at com.arcot.admin.framework.ibatis.AdminSqlMapClientBuilder.getInstance(AdminSqlMapClientBuilder.java:74) ~[classes/:?]
at com.arcot.admin.framework.init.InitManager.initDataBase(InitManager.java:72) ~[classes/:?]
at com.arcot.admin.framework.init.AdminInitManager.initApplication(AdminInitManager.java:159) ~[classes/:?]
... 53 more

Below are the components used for the installation
MSSQL server 2017  
JDK 1.8
Apache Tomcat server 9